# Build Provenance — Wiki RBAC

Welcome aboard. Short version: every page on the Tarrow wiki carries a role map (viewer, editor, steward). Stewards grant roles; contractors default to viewer. Role changes are logged and bundled into each nightly provenance snapshot, so access state is auditable per build. Never edit role maps by hand — use the grants tool. To cross-check a snapshot against deployed permissions, compare it with the token printed below.

session token of kahog-bahif = htk9_f63daec35

Welcome to on-call for the Mosaic UI suite. Our snapshot tests render every component against golden images stored in the internal SnapVault service, and mismatches page you directly. When regenerating baselines, the upload step authenticates with a service credential that expires every ninety days, so verify it before blaming the tests. For reference during incidents, the current key is included below.

app token of fajop-fahif = qvz4-AnML

Handover — reception move

From Monday the Thistledown Row reception desk operates from the ground floor; the second-floor desk closes Friday evening. Redirect couriers and visitors accordingly, and move the visitor log and badge printer down on Friday afternoon. Signage is already ordered. The new ground-floor door releases from inside, and entry uses the code below.

badge for fafof-yajef: bdg-JTFOG-95442

Subject: Lumenfold Diff Viewer 3.2 — large-file support

Hello plugin authors,

This release enables chunked rendering in the Lumenfold diff viewer for files over 50 MB. Diffs now stream in segments, so hooks that assumed a fully loaded buffer must check the new isPartial flag before reading line ranges. Plugins that annotate gutters should register via the deferred API to avoid blocking the first paint. Please test against the staging build before publishing updates. The token below identifies the exact build used for this release.

build token for kajog-baguf: htk14_e43bf70f92bbf6